The SPIR STAR product line was born because standard thermoplastic hoses did not meet the requirements of many customers needs in respect of pressure, temperature, chemical resistance, permeation, weight and volumetric expansion. Applications for these super high pressure, quality hose include: Automotive For years, the Automotive Industry has been relying on adhesives in the assembly process. SPIR STAR s Series-F hoses are the perfect solution for transferring bulk adhesives in automobile (and other) plants for glue application. The inner cores of these hoses are made of PTFE and are able to withstand temperatures up to 200 C/392 F with working pressures of up to 500 bar / 7251 psi. Water Blasting Developed especially for concrete removal, sewer cleaning, water jet cutting, pipe cleaning, heat exchanger tube cleaning, and surface preparation as well as the removal of a multitude of deposits. Oil and Gas SPIR STAR products are being used successfully for projects from the North Sea to the Gulf of Mexico, for example offshore hose bundles, methanol service on platforms, chemical injections at the well hole and hydraulic component control. High Pressure Hydraulics Engineered to withstand working pressures up to 3200 bar while retaining superior flexibility. Some of the areas of application include autofrettage, hydroforming, hydraulic assembly presses, dismantling of roller bearings, rescue tools and torsion-free pulling of screw connections (bolt tensioning). www.stauff.co.uk 3

It is essential to follow correct Care and Use of High Pressure Hose guidelines The following are priority lists of Do s & Don ts for safety practices when using high pressure hose. r DON T r a DO a Be Safe Replace! r Use a hose with cuts or wire showing through the outer cover. r Use a hose that has been kinked. r Use a hose that has bubbles or blisters in the outer cover. r Exceed the bend radius and pressure rating for each hose. r Run over or crush the hose with heavy vehicles. r Use a hose with corroded or leaking end connections. atreat high pressure hose with extreme caution. SPIR STAR hoses are wire reinforced hoses with a thermoplastic inner core and should be treated with the same care as a high pressure containment vessel. awhen using hoses for water-jetting, read and understand recommended practices as laid down by the Water Jetting Association - see The Blue Code of Practice (www.waterjetting.org.uk) Take it out of service immediately. aalways visually inspect for frayed, damaged or wear spots before using. r Use hoses that have been exposed to chemical attack or exceptional temperature. r Use dirty water or water with sulphur compounds in it. Tests have documented that hoses fail more rapidly when using water sources from chemical plants and refineries. acheck the hose end connections and threads for wear, rust, cracks, mechanical abuse or other deterioration that could produce a dangerous projectile. aknow the working pressures and burst pressures of all hoses before using them. r Bend the hose over scaffolding or pull heavy equipment with the hose. aalways use clean, filtered water to prolong hose life. Do not use water that is high in sulphur because sulphur may attack stainless steel. r Let the hose support its own weight off towers or buildings. aalways clean, drain and coil hoses after use. Soap and water usually provide an excellent cleaning agent. r Mechanically rotate the hose without a slipclutch cover r Expect water jetting or hydraulic hose to last forever. aalways wear protective gloves, eyewear and garments when handling high pressure hose and water jet lances. www.stauff.co.uk 7
Testing & Cleanliness Stauff UK operate extensive testing facilities both in Aberdeen and the Hose and Tube Technology Centre in Sheffield. These facilities meet the most demanding customer requirements as well as the parameters laid down by SPIR STAR when appointing Authorised Distributors. Testing The controlled environment test room, is equipped with the only rigs of their kind operating in the UK. Capable of testing to 5000 bar with: Variable pressure Ageing Cycling and impulse Burst programmes All can be controlled remotely from the production office and the completed work maintained as part of the quality management system.
